Output 75e29ffedb978a51e75ded43e63e31963b6f7fcbe79ef02c7acc6958cd926f56:1

value
188015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cb9aa68ec0b90c862a81241fc4a070ff296337d OP_EQUAL
address
3JtuNtF8mowjwBYpRgrv6tjcEcsY9dHmV9
transaction
75e29ffedb978a51e75ded43e63e31963b6f7fcbe79ef02c7acc6958cd926f56
spent
true